Abstract: CT, MRI and other imaging examinations are one of the common clinical examinations, especially for tumor patients. In order to enhance the examination site, contrast agent will be injected into the patient''s vein before CT and MRI enhancement scanning. Due to individual differences, some people will have some adverse reactions, such as allergic reactions and gastrointestinal reactions, neurotoxicity, vascular toxicity, nephrotoxicity, etc. Phlebitis is also one of the complications of contrast media. This case discusses the observation of the curative effect of a patient with phlebitis complicated by peripheral venous infusion of contrast agent, who was given local heat clearing and detoxification, swelling and pain relieving traditional Chinese medicine wrapping, and summarizes the relevant clinical practice experience.
